Consensus tool - Step-by-step multi-model consensus with expert analysis
|
|
|
|
This tool provides a structured workflow for gathering consensus from multiple models.
|
|
It guides the CLI agent through systematic steps where the CLI agent first provides its own analysis,
|
|
then consults each requested model one by one, and finally synthesizes all perspectives.
|
|
|
|
Key features:
|
|
- Step-by-step consensus workflow with progress tracking
|
|
- The CLI agent's initial neutral analysis followed by model-specific consultations
|
|
- Context-aware file embedding
|
|
- Support for stance-based analysis (for/against/neutral)
|
|
- Final synthesis combining all perspectives
|
|
"""

stance_prompts = {
|
|
"for": """SUPPORTIVE PERSPECTIVE WITH INTEGRITY
|
|
|
|
You are tasked with advocating FOR this proposal, but with CRITICAL GUARDRAILS:
|
|
|
|
MANDATORY ETHICAL CONSTRAINTS:
|
|
- This is NOT a debate for entertainment. You MUST act in good faith and in the best interest of the questioner
|
|
- You MUST think deeply about whether supporting this idea is safe, sound, and passes essential requirements
|
|
- You MUST be direct and unequivocal in saying "this is a bad idea" when it truly is
|
|
- There must be at least ONE COMPELLING reason to be optimistic, otherwise DO NOT support it
|
|
|
|
WHEN TO REFUSE SUPPORT (MUST OVERRIDE STANCE):
|
|
- If the idea is fundamentally harmful to users, project, or stakeholders
|
|
- If implementation would violate security, privacy, or ethical standards
|
|
- If the proposal is technically infeasible within realistic constraints
|
|
- If costs/risks dramatically outweigh any potential benefits
|
|
|
|
YOUR SUPPORTIVE ANALYSIS SHOULD:
|
|
- Identify genuine strengths and opportunities
|
|
- Propose solutions to overcome legitimate challenges
|
|
- Highlight synergies with existing systems
|
|
- Suggest optimizations that enhance value
|
|
- Present realistic implementation pathways
|
|
|
|
Remember: Being "for" means finding the BEST possible version of the idea IF it has merit, not blindly supporting bad ideas.""",
|
|
"against": """CRITICAL PERSPECTIVE WITH RESPONSIBILITY
|
|
|
|
You are tasked with critiquing this proposal, but with ESSENTIAL BOUNDARIES:
|
|
|
|
MANDATORY FAIRNESS CONSTRAINTS:
|
|
- You MUST NOT oppose genuinely excellent, common-sense ideas just to be contrarian
|
|
- You MUST acknowledge when a proposal is fundamentally sound and well-conceived
|
|
- You CANNOT give harmful advice or recommend against beneficial changes
|
|
- If the idea is outstanding, say so clearly while offering constructive refinements
|
|
|
|
WHEN TO MODERATE CRITICISM (MUST OVERRIDE STANCE):
|
|
- If the proposal addresses critical user needs effectively
|
|
- If it follows established best practices with good reason
|
|
- If benefits clearly and substantially outweigh risks
|
|
- If it's the obvious right solution to the problem
|
|
|
|
YOUR CRITICAL ANALYSIS SHOULD:
|
|
- Identify legitimate risks and failure modes
|
|
- Point out overlooked complexities
|
|
- Suggest more efficient alternatives
|
|
- Highlight potential negative consequences
|
|
- Question assumptions that may be flawed
|
|
|
|
Remember: Being "against" means rigorous scrutiny to ensure quality, not undermining good ideas that deserve support.""",
|
|
"neutral": """BALANCED PERSPECTIVE
|
|
|
|
Provide objective analysis considering both positive and negative aspects. However, if there is overwhelming evidence
|
|
that the proposal clearly leans toward being exceptionally good or particularly problematic, you MUST accurately
|
|
reflect this reality. Being "balanced" means being truthful about the weight of evidence, not artificially creating
|
|
50/50 splits when the reality is 90/10.
|
|
|
|
Your analysis should:
|
|
- Present all significant pros and cons discovered
|
|
- Weight them according to actual impact and likelihood
|
|
- If evidence strongly favors one conclusion, clearly state this
|
|
- Provide proportional coverage based on the strength of arguments
|
|
- Help the questioner see the true balance of considerations
|
|
|
|
Remember: Artificial balance that misrepresents reality is not helpful. True balance means accurate representation
|
|
of the evidence, even when it strongly points in one direction.""",
|
|
}
